Students behind the discovery of an alien's body at a UFO crash site have admitted it was a hoax - made out of stale bread.
A video of the find shot by Timur Hilall, 18, and Kirill Vlasov, 19 - supposedly showing the alien's mangled body frozen in snow in Irkutsk, Siberia - became a...
